In this episode of Wheel Talk, Brittney and I explore the profound value of good friends and the power of honest conversations, sharing how a single two-hour phone call with a close friend delivered results akin to weeks of therapy. We then dive into the tricky question of whether to disclose your disability when applying for a job or using dating apps—should you be upfront, or hold back to avoid pre-judgment?
This leads us into broader discussions on workplace accessibility, the importance of perseverance after setbacks, and Brittney’s creative solutions for making her new trailer accessible ahead of her camping trip to Montana. Plus, we had a blast interacting with our largest live audience yet, making this episode even more special.
